The Fact About Sugar and Cavities



You ought to recognize that sugar intake is a significant factor to dental cavity.

When you take in sweet foods and drinks, the germs in your mouth feed upon the sugars and produce acids. These acids assault the enamel, the protective external layer of your teeth, causing it to weaken and break down with time.

As the enamel wears off, cavities begin to form. Consistently delighting in sweet deals with and consumes alcohol can considerably increase your danger of developing dental caries.

It is very important to limit your sugar intake and technique good oral health to maintain healthy teeth. Cleaning twice a day, flossing daily, and visiting your dental expert routinely for examinations can help stop tooth cavities and keep your smile bright and healthy and balanced.

Unmasking the Myth of Cleaning Harder for Cleaner Pearly Whites



Do not think the myth that brushing harder will certainly cause cleaner teeth. Lots of people believe that applying more stress while brushing will get rid of a lot more plaque and germs from their teeth. Nonetheless, this isn't real, and as a matter of fact, it can be damaging to your oral health.

Brushing as well hard can damage your tooth enamel and irritate your gums, leading to sensitivity and gum tissue economic crisis. The key to effective cleaning isn't compel, yet method and consistency.

Common Dental Myths: What You Need to Know



Do not be fooled by the myth that sugar is the major wrongdoer behind dental cavity and tooth cavities.

While it holds true that sugar can add to dental troubles, it isn't the sole cause.



Dental caries occurs when harmful germs in your mouth feed upon the sugars and starches from the foods you consume.

These germs produce acids that erode the enamel, leading to cavities.

Nonetheless, bad oral health, such as insufficient brushing and flossing, plays a significant duty in the development of dental cavity also.

In addition, particular aspects like genetics, completely dry mouth, and acidic foods can also contribute to dental concerns.
